I don't know.
If you look at fiat engines etc who also use platelets, they have a spanner that pushes the cup down wherein the platelet lies.
So you compress the valvespring (pushing it down, you wedge some kind of a fork between the cam and the platelet cup) and then you get the platelet out.
But with the S engine you swipe the follower to the side I think and then get the platelet out.
If there is no firm area to push against, the fiat method is no good. On motorcycles they do it in a similar way (they als almost always have shims; high revving engines ;) )

Hi Guys,

Interesting discussion, and a first for us to find this total 'lack of clearance' on an S54 out of the probable 100's we've carried out valve clearances on.

Up until this week, there has only been one issue which can stop valve clearances (shim replacement) which has been too much oil contamination and varnishes built up on the valve train - especially the rocker shafts.
This contamination (dirt) can be thick enough to stop the rocker finger from being able to be slid along the rocker shaft (because of the expanded size of the rocker shaft due to contamination build up).
Without being able to slide the rocker finger out of the way, you simply cannot get to the valve shim to be able to remove it.

In beedub's Z4M case this week, a new (first time we've seen it on an S54) problem has been found where the clearance between the rocker finger and the back of the camshaft is non existent (read touching) that the valve spring is compressing the shim and rocker finger up into the back of camshaft.
So there is no way that human forces can move/slide that rocker finger out of the way (to access the shim), because of these compressive forces.
These forces equate to zero clearance on this Inlet 5 left side, and could either be due to the shim being too large (but it would have never been able to be installed in that state), or valve seat wear allowing the valve to travel further up into the head and reduce the clearance between the rocker finger and back of the camshaft.
